起步软件技术论坛
搜索
 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 5486|回复: 8

[结贴] 如何把常用的类做成公共类?实验了一下报错了

[复制链接]

159

主题

275

帖子

615

积分

高级会员

Rank: 4

积分
615
QQ
发表于 2017-11-8 15:35:48 | 显示全部楼层 |阅读模式
版本: 小版本号:
数据库: 服务器操作系统: 应用服务器:
客户端操作系统: 浏览器:
问题描述:项目文件路径如下                                        BIZ----JAWA7----COMMENT文件----logic------------code----dsrc                                                            ----PROM文件--------PROM_Org_Cont------process----dsrc   (data.properties   EmailDataUtil .java   MailSenderInfo.java   MyAuthenticator.java                                                                                                                                                                             SimpleMailSender.java   PROM_Org_ContProcess.java)


放在  PROM文件下面  运行是没有任何问题,但是想要把PROM文件下的     这5个类作为公共类 放到COMMENT 的 dsrc 下面,

报无法找到 EmailDataUtil .java   MailSenderInfo.java   MyAuthenticator.java  SimpleMailSender.java  的错误,

还有特别奇怪的是  只放 MailSenderInfo.java   MyAuthenticator.java  SimpleMailSender.java  在 COMment文件中的dsrc   是可以运行的,

5个文件全部放上 就报 找报道  EmailDataUtil .java   MailSenderInfo.java   MyAuthenticator.java  SimpleMailSender.java  的错误
很纳闷 啊????? 要做成公共类的5个类.png               



                                             公共类.png   




159

主题

275

帖子

615

积分

高级会员

Rank: 4

积分
615
QQ
 楼主| 发表于 2017-11-8 16:02:06 | 显示全部楼层
报错内容如下“:
excute stream action, params:{"actions":[{"accept":"application/json","action":"externalAdvanceProcessAction","actionFlag":"__action_0__","activity":"queryActivity","contentType":"application/json","executeContext":"","executor":"","parameters":{"control":{"class":"com.justep.system.process.ProcessControl","object":{"@@tag":"process-control","customized-enabled":"false","dialog-enabled":"true","jump-enabled":"false","message":"","notice":[],"postscript":"","save-history":"true","status":"none","task-join":"false","task-join-mode":"tjmMultiple","to":[{"@activity-id":"A31880FF6B0644E8AC5DAE82968D8E20","@id":"A31880FF6B0644E8AC5DAE82968D8E20","@is-end":"false","@readonly":"false","@selected":"true","executor-kinds":"","executor-range":[{"@@tag":"org-unit","fid":"/ORG01.ogn","fname":"/起步软件","responsible":"false"}],"executors":[{"@@tag":"org-unit","fid":"/ORG01.ogn/PSN01@ORG01.psm","fname":"/起步软件/system","responsible":false}],"process":"/JAWA7/PROM/process/PROM_Org_Cont/pROM_Org_ContProcess","task-assign-mode":"together","task-relation-value":{"@@tag":"task-relation-value","SA_Task":"789D495271C845BC8403E5D3E4399E3E","sActivity":"businessActivity2","sActivityInTemplate":"businessActivity2","sActivityName":"承包单位项目经理【审核】","sCURL":"/JAWA7/PROM/process/PROM_Org_Cont/businessActivity1.a","sEURL":"/JAWA7/PROM/process/PROM_Org_Cont/businessActivity2.a","sExecuteMode":"temPreempt","sExecuteMode2":"","sLastModifyTime":"2017-11-08T15:56:57.876Z","sLock":"8DBECEE8BB3644089757B69A275567CA","sName":"项目经理【审核】:承包商项目组织机构报审表(施工单位)","sPreemptMode":"tpmOpen","sProcess":"/JAWA7/PROM/process/PROM_Org_Cont/pROM_Org_ContProcess","sProcessName":"承包商项目组织机构报审表(施工单位)","sProcessTemplateID2":"","sTypeName":"承包商项目组织机构报审表(施工单位)"},"template":"","unit":"businessActivity2"}]}},"task":"6810910685A746839F42E4B5E5A90C14"},"process":"/JAWA7/PROM/process/PROM_Org_Cont/pROM_Org_ContProcess"}]}
java.lang.reflect.InvocationTargetException
        at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
        at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:62)
        at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43)
        at java.lang.reflect.Method.invoke(Method.java:497)
        at com.justep.system.action.Engine.invokeActions(Native Method)
        at com.justep.system.action.Engine.invokeActions(Unknown Source)
        at com.justep.business.server.BusinessServer.doAction(Unknown Source)
        at com.justep.business.server.BusinessServer.doExcute(Unknown Source)
        at com.justep.business.server.BusinessServer.excute(Unknown Source)
        at com.justep.business.server.BusinessServer.excute(Unknown Source)
        at com.justep.business.server.BusinessServerServlet.execService(Unknown Source)
        at com.justep.business.server.BusinessServerServlet.service(Unknown Source)
        at javax.servlet.http.HttpServlet.service(HttpServlet.java:723)
        at com.justep.x.bs.BusinessServerServlet.service(Unknown Source)
        at javax.servlet.http.HttpServlet.service(HttpServlet.java:723)
        at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:290)
        at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:206)
        at org.apache.catalina.core.StandardWrapperValve.invoke(StandardWrapperValve.java:233)
        at org.apache.catalina.core.StandardContextValve.invoke(StandardContextValve.java:191)
        at org.apache.catalina.core.StandardHostValve.invoke(StandardHostValve.java:127)
        at org.apache.catalina.valves.ErrorReportValve.invoke(ErrorReportValve.java:103)
        at org.apache.catalina.core.StandardEngineValve.invoke(StandardEngineValve.java:109)
        at org.apache.catalina.connector.CoyoteAdapter.service(CoyoteAdapter.java:293)
        at org.apache.coyote.http11.Http11Processor.process(Http11Processor.java:861)
        at org.apache.coyote.http11.Http11Protocol$Http11ConnectionHandler.process(Http11Protocol.java:606)
        at org.apache.tomcat.util.net.JIoEndpoint$Worker.run(JIoEndpoint.java:489)
        at java.lang.Thread.run(Thread.java:745)
Caused by: com.justep.exception.BusinessException: 编码: JUSTEP151044; 提示: 编译模块"/JAWA7/PROM/process/PROM_Org_Cont"中的类"PROM_Org_ContProcess"出错
警告: [options] 未与 -source 1.5 一起设置引导类路径
警告: [options] 源值1.5已过时, 将在未来所有发行版中删除
警告: [options] 目标值1.5已过时, 将在未来所有发行版中删除
警告: [options] 要隐藏有关已过时选项的警告, 请使用 -Xlint:-options。
D:\bex5\model\BIZ\JAWA7\PROM\process\PROM_Org_Cont\dsrc\PROM_Org_ContProcess.java:502: 错误: 解析时已到达文件结尾
}
^
1 个错误
4 个警告

        at com.justep.exception.BusinessException.create(Unknown Source)
        at com.justep.model.impl.ModelImpl$DynamicClassManager.compile(Unknown Source)
        at com.justep.model.impl.ModelImpl$DynamicClassManager.getDynamicClass(Unknown Source)
        at com.justep.model.impl.ModelImpl$DynamicClassManager.getDynamicMethod(Unknown Source)
        at com.justep.model.impl.ModelImpl.getModelMethod(Unknown Source)
        at com.justep.system.action.Engine.invokeAction(Native Method)
        at com.justep.system.action.Engine.invokeAction(Unknown Source)
        at com.justep.model.impl.UtilImplementInstance.invokeAction(Unknown Source)
        at com.justep.model.impl.UtilImplementInstance.invokeAction(Unknown Source)
        at com.justep.system.action.ActionUtils.invokeAction(Unknown Source)
        at com.justep.system.process.ProcessUtils.advanceProcess(Unknown Source)
        at ExternalProcessProcedure.advanceProcess(ExternalProcessProcedure.java:30)
        ... 27 more
回复 支持 反对

使用道具 举报

159

主题

275

帖子

615

积分

高级会员

Rank: 4

积分
615
QQ
 楼主| 发表于 2017-11-8 16:13:05 | 显示全部楼层
excute stream action, params:{"actions":[{"accept":"application/json","action":"externalAdvanceProcessAction","actionFlag":"__action_0__","activity":"businessActivity1","contentType":"application/json","executeContext":"","executor":"/ORG01.ogn/PSN01@ORG01.psm","parameters":{"control":{"class":"com.justep.system.process.ProcessControl","object":{"@@tag":"process-control","customized-enabled":"false","dialog-enabled":"true","jump-enabled":"false","message":"","notice":[],"postscript":"","save-history":"true","status":"none","task-join":"false","task-join-mode":"tjmMultiple","to":[{"@activity-id":"9F6E549C5F4B439C99E2E6F3860B9B5A","@id":"9F6E549C5F4B439C99E2E6F3860B9B5A","@is-end":"false","@readonly":"false","@selected":"true","executor-kinds":"","executor-range":[{"@@tag":"org-unit","fid":"/ORG01.ogn","fname":"/起步软件","responsible":"false"}],"executors":[{"@@tag":"org-unit","fid":"/ORG01.ogn/PSN01@ORG01.psm","fname":"/起步软件/system","responsible":false}],"process":"/JAWA7/PROM/process/PROM_Org_Cont/pROM_Org_ContProcess","task-assign-mode":"together","task-relation-value":{"@@tag":"task-relation-value","SA_Task":"9E995F9FFE4749818063F4F8F99D19F4","sActivity":"businessActivity2","sActivityInTemplate":"businessActivity2","sActivityName":"承包单位项目经理【审核】","sCURL":"/JAWA7/PROM/process/PROM_Org_Cont/businessActivity1.a","sEURL":"/JAWA7/PROM/process/PROM_Org_Cont/businessActivity2.a","sExecuteMode":"temPreempt","sExecuteMode2":"","sLastModifyTime":"2017-11-08T16:12:36.910Z","sLock":"EBA6765A76094467B8FA95E6DFF09DE0","sName":"项目经理【审核】:承包商项目组织机构报审表(施工单位)","sPreemptMode":"tpmOpen","sProcess":"/JAWA7/PROM/process/PROM_Org_Cont/pROM_Org_ContProcess","sProcessName":"承包商项目组织机构报审表(施工单位)","sProcessTemplateID2":"","sTypeName":"承包商项目组织机构报审表(施工单位)"},"template":"","unit":"businessActivity2"}]}},"task":"6810910685A746839F42E4B5E5A90C14"},"process":"/JAWA7/PROM/process/PROM_Org_Cont/pROM_Org_ContProcess"}]}
java.lang.reflect.InvocationTargetException
        at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
        at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:62)
        at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43)
        at java.lang.reflect.Method.invoke(Method.java:497)
        at com.justep.system.action.Engine.invokeActions(Native Method)
        at com.justep.system.action.Engine.invokeActions(Unknown Source)
        at com.justep.business.server.BusinessServer.doAction(Unknown Source)
        at com.justep.business.server.BusinessServer.doExcute(Unknown Source)
        at com.justep.business.server.BusinessServer.excute(Unknown Source)
        at com.justep.business.server.BusinessServer.excute(Unknown Source)
        at com.justep.business.server.BusinessServerServlet.execService(Unknown Source)
        at com.justep.business.server.BusinessServerServlet.service(Unknown Source)
        at javax.servlet.http.HttpServlet.service(HttpServlet.java:723)
        at com.justep.x.bs.BusinessServerServlet.service(Unknown Source)
        at javax.servlet.http.HttpServlet.service(HttpServlet.java:723)
        at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:290)
        at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:206)
        at org.apache.catalina.core.StandardWrapperValve.invoke(StandardWrapperValve.java:233)
        at org.apache.catalina.core.StandardContextValve.invoke(StandardContextValve.java:191)
        at org.apache.catalina.core.StandardHostValve.invoke(StandardHostValve.java:127)
        at org.apache.catalina.valves.ErrorReportValve.invoke(ErrorReportValve.java:103)
        at org.apache.catalina.core.StandardEngineValve.invoke(StandardEngineValve.java:109)
        at org.apache.catalina.connector.CoyoteAdapter.service(CoyoteAdapter.java:293)
        at org.apache.coyote.http11.Http11Processor.process(Http11Processor.java:861)
        at org.apache.coyote.http11.Http11Protocol$Http11ConnectionHandler.process(Http11Protocol.java:606)
        at org.apache.tomcat.util.net.JIoEndpoint$Worker.run(JIoEndpoint.java:489)
        at java.lang.Thread.run(Thread.java:745)
Caused by: java.lang.reflect.InvocationTargetException
        at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
        at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:62)
        at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43)
        at java.lang.reflect.Method.invoke(Method.java:497)
        at com.justep.system.action.Engine.invokeAction(Native Method)
        at com.justep.system.action.Engine.invokeAction(Unknown Source)
        at com.justep.model.impl.UtilImplementInstance.invokeAction(Unknown Source)
        at com.justep.model.impl.UtilImplementInstance.invokeAction(Unknown Source)
        at com.justep.system.action.ActionUtils.invokeAction(Unknown Source)
        at com.justep.system.process.ProcessUtils.advanceProcess(Unknown Source)
        at ExternalProcessProcedure.advanceProcess(ExternalProcessProcedure.java:30)
        ... 27 more
Caused by: java.lang.Error: 无法解析的编译问题:
        无法解析 EmailDataUtil
        无法解析 EmailDataUtil
        无法解析 EmailDataUtil
        无法解析 EmailDataUtil
        无法解析 EmailDataUtil
        MailSenderInfo 无法解析为类型
        MailSenderInfo 无法解析为类型
        SimpleMailSender 无法解析为类型
        SimpleMailSender 无法解析为类型

        at PROM_Org_ContProcess.businessActivity1AfterAdvance(PROM_Org_ContProcess.java:135)
        ... 38 more
回复 支持 反对

使用道具 举报

91

主题

13万

帖子

3万

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
36180
发表于 2017-11-8 16:28:42 | 显示全部楼层
dsrc下的不能直接引用java文件,src下可以引用
http://docs.wex5.com/bex5-server-question-list-10008/
远程的联系方法QQ1392416607,添加好友时,需在备注里注明其论坛名字及ID,公司等信息
发远程时同时也发一下帖子地址,方便了解要解决的问题  WeX5教程  WeX5下载



如按照该方法解决,请及时跟帖,便于版主结贴
回复 支持 反对

使用道具 举报

159

主题

275

帖子

615

积分

高级会员

Rank: 4

积分
615
QQ
 楼主| 发表于 2017-11-8 17:07:49 | 显示全部楼层
jishuang 发表于 2017-11-8 16:28
dsrc下的不能直接引用java文件,src下可以引用
http://docs.wex5.com/bex5-server-question-list-10008/ ...

谢谢
您说的 src 目录 哪里有啊?没找到啊
H8$3SP)F[7S`NYSQ_AR4HST.png
回复 支持 反对

使用道具 举报

91

主题

13万

帖子

3万

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
36180
发表于 2017-11-8 17:20:39 | 显示全部楼层
自己手动创建
远程的联系方法QQ1392416607,添加好友时,需在备注里注明其论坛名字及ID,公司等信息
发远程时同时也发一下帖子地址,方便了解要解决的问题  WeX5教程  WeX5下载



如按照该方法解决,请及时跟帖,便于版主结贴
回复 支持 反对

使用道具 举报

159

主题

275

帖子

615

积分

高级会员

Rank: 4

积分
615
QQ
 楼主| 发表于 2017-11-9 09:32:31 | 显示全部楼层

刚才按照你说的 新建了一 src   ,并且在另外引用的文件中的 xml   引用了 comment 的 文件,还是报无法编译的错误??
1.png 2.png

还是报无法编译的错误
... 27 more
Caused by: java.lang.Error: 无法解析的编译问题:
        无法解析 EmailDataUtil
        无法解析 EmailDataUtil
        无法解析 EmailDataUtil
        无法解析 EmailDataUtil
        无法解析 EmailDataUtil
        MailSenderInfo 无法解析为类型
        MailSenderInfo 无法解析为类型
        SimpleMailSender 无法解析为类型
        SimpleMailSender 无法解析为类型

回复 支持 反对

使用道具 举报

91

主题

13万

帖子

3万

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
36180
发表于 2017-11-9 11:11:00 | 显示全部楼层
src下要自己创建报名,然后在dsrc下import导入啊
远程的联系方法QQ1392416607,添加好友时,需在备注里注明其论坛名字及ID,公司等信息
发远程时同时也发一下帖子地址,方便了解要解决的问题  WeX5教程  WeX5下载



如按照该方法解决,请及时跟帖,便于版主结贴
回复 支持 反对

使用道具 举报

159

主题

275

帖子

615

积分

高级会员

Rank: 4

积分
615
QQ
 楼主| 发表于 2017-11-9 13:17:48 | 显示全部楼层
jishuang 发表于 2017-11-9 11:11
src下要自己创建报名,然后在dsrc下import导入啊

ok 了  谢谢
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|X3技术论坛|Justep Inc.    

GMT+8, 2025-6-28 12:18 , Processed in 0.064538 second(s), 28 queries .

Powered by Discuz! X3.4

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表